Abstract EN

With the development of cryptography, the attribute-based encryption (ABE) draws widespread attention of the researchers in recent years.

The ABE scheme, which belongs to the public key encryption mechanism, takes attributes as public key and associates them with the ciphertext or the user’s secret key.

It is an efficient way to solve open problems in access control scenarios, for example, how to provide data confidentiality and expressive access control at the same time.

In this paper, we survey the basic ABE scheme and its two variants: the key-policy ABE (KP-ABE) scheme and the ciphertext-policy ABE (CP-ABE) scheme.

We also pay attention to other researches relating to the ABE schemes, including multiauthority, user/attribute revocation, accountability, and proxy reencryption, with an extensive comparison of their functionality and performance.

Finally, possible future works and some conclusions are pointed out.
